Abstract

The utility model provides a bidirectional prestress steel wire net rack wall plate which comprises a plate core and surface layers, wherein a surface layer is arranged on each of two sides of the plate core; a steel wire net sheet is arranged inside each of the surface layers; longitudinal inclined drew web wires and transverse inclined drew web wires which penetrate through the surface layers and the plate core are welded between the steel wire net sheets; and transverse prestress steel bars and longitudinal prestress steel bars are arranged inside the surface layers. The bidirectional prestress steel wire net rack wall plate has the advantages that the cracking resistance, the rigidity and the permeation resistance of a structural member are improved, the performances of the materials are given a full play, steel materials are saved, and the heat preservation performance is improved.

Background technology
In the building construction, once adopted a kind of prefabricated panel member that consists of with cage of reinforcement and layer of concrete, the coated whole skeleton of layer of concrete, the two sides, front and back of the cage of reinforcement that namely is laid in and four peripheries.In the structure of ordinary reinforced concrete, because the concrete ultimate tensile strength is low, under the service load effect, the strain of reinforcing bar has substantially exceeded concrete ultimate tensile strength in the member.Reinforced steel bar strength in the reinforced concrete member is not fully utilized.So ordinary reinforced concrete structure, it is irrational adopting high strength cast iron.
In recent years, countries in the world are paid attention to the research and development of energy-saving building material more.In numerous energy saving building goods, the composite board system is with its excellent performance, and cheap price is developed rapidly, but it still needs further raising on intensity and heat insulation effect.

The specific embodiment
Such as Fig. 1,2, shown in 3, the utility model comprises plate core 1 and surface layer 2, the both sides of described plate core 1 are respectively equipped with surface layer 2, described surface layer 2 is layer of concrete, the inside of described two surface layers 2 is respectively equipped with a steel fabric sheet 3, between described steel fabric sheet 3, be welded with the vertical oblique pull abdomen silk 4 and the horizontal oblique pull abdomen silk 5 that run through surface layer 2 and plate core 1, vertically oblique pull abdomen silk 4 and laterally oblique pull abdomen silk 5 intersects respectively the shape arrangement that assumes diamond in shape, namely so that each solder joint connects the abdomen silk of two different directions, structure is more firm, intensity is higher, in described surface layer 2, also be provided with transverse prestressed reinforcing steel bar 6 and longitudinal prestressing reinforcing bar 7, in order to take full advantage of high-strength material, remedy the gap between the concrete and rebar stretching strain, prestressing force is applied in the reinforced concrete structure go, before namely outer load is applied on the member, (mainly being the tensile region) applies pressure on member in advance, consists of prestressed reinforced concrete structure.When member bears the pulling force that is produced by external load, at first offset existing prestressing force in the concrete, then increase with load, could be so that the crack then appear in concrete in tension, thereby postponed the appearance of structure member crevices and carry out.Plate core 1 adopts perlite, and this material has better heat insulation effect and waterproof effect compared with polystyrene foam plastics or rock wool in the past.
